What Defines a Crypto Casino?
At its core, a crypto casino is an online betting platform that accepts cryptocurrencies-- such as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(GBPT)-- as a primary cash. Unlike traditional gambling establishments that rely on fiat banking systems (which include banks, long processing times, and high fees), crypto gambling establishments take advantage of decentralized journals to help with near-instant deals.
Key Technological PillarsProvably Fair Algorithms: Perhaps the most significant innovation in crypto gaming, "provably reasonable" innovation permits players to separately validate the outcome of every video game spin or card draw utilizing cryptographic hashes. This eliminates the "black box" nature of traditional software application.Decentralization: Many crypto gambling establishments run on smart contract-based platforms, minimizing the reliance on third-party intermediaries.International Accessibility: Because cryptocurrencies are borderless, players from areas with limiting banking policies frequently find crypto casinos to be more available.Popular Categories of Crypto Casino Games
The range of games offered in crypto casinos competitors, and often surpasses, that of conventional brick-and-mortar establishments. Below is a breakdown of the most popular genres.
1. Provably Fair "Mini-Games"
These are distinct to the crypto area. They are normally minimalist, high-speed games such as Crash, Dice, Limbo, and Plinko. They rely greatly on the provably reasonable mechanic and are favored for their low home edges and rapid gameplay.
2. Crypto Slots
Online slots stay the most popular category. Modern Crypto Games Casino platforms host thousands of titles from top-tier service providers (like Pragmatic Play, NetEnt, and Evolution), featuring immersive themes, progressive jackpots, and intricate bonus rounds.
3. Live Dealer Games
Many gamers yearn for the social interaction of a land-based casino. Live dealership video games utilize high-definition streaming to link players with real-life croupiers. Games consist of Blackjack, Roulette, Baccarat, and distinct "Game Shows" like Monopoly Live or Crazy Time.

Q: Are crypto casinos legal?A: Legality depends upon your jurisdiction. While some nations have embraced crypto-gambling, others have rigorous restrictions. Always examine regional laws before registering.
Q: How do I deposit cryptocurrency?A: You will be provided with a special wallet address by the casino. Simply send out the desired amount from your personal crypto wallet to that address.
Q: Can I play for complimentary?A: Yes! A lot of Crypto Game Casino gambling establishments offer "Demo" or "Fun Play" modes where you can test video games using play money without risking your real cryptocurrency.
Q: What is a "home edge"?A: It is the mathematical advantage the casino has over the player in the long run. Crypto Game Casino video games often have lower home edges than standard video games, often as low as 0.5% to 1%.
Q: Do I need to offer ID?A: Many crypto gambling establishments permit "anonymous" play. Nevertheless, depending on their Anti-Money Laundering (AML) policies, they may request KYC (Know Your Customer) paperwork for high-volume withdrawals.
